Transaction 0664e0228466101380febaf39f9d97c5bcf5346261048f68dc3998fce561faa3
1 Input
1 Output
-
0664e0228466101380febaf39f9d97c5bcf5346261048f68dc3998fce561faa3:0
- value
- 2370170
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c403a2ba4820ef2b0e8625d6a7f31db62e8db00f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JsRoD6NzhdgB363gSVzGGDFT9oJvpcTuX